History
Late C19. Formerly Elliott's Hotel.
Exterior
Dutch Renaissance style. Four storeys plus attic. Red brick with extensive bathstone dressings. Attic storey surmounted by Dutch gable has pair of round-arched windows, string courses, pinnacles. Swagged frieze. Second and third floors have central three light mullion and transom window with similar 2-light windows to sides; aprons with swags. First floor similar, but with central oriel window. On ground floor, modern shop front between stone pillars with floral capitals.
Reason for designation
Well-ordered late Victorian hotel. Group value.
